Abstract:

The cross section for the process e+e-→π0+ anything has been measured at an average center of mass energy of 34.6 GeV for π0 energies between 0.7 and 17 GeV. The angular distribution for π0 energies larger than 2 GeV is of the form dσ/dΩ∼1+Acos2θ, with A=1.2±0.5. The ratio of π0 to π± production in the measured energy range is 2σ(π0)/(σ(π+)+σ(π-))=1.13±0.18 The form of the differential cross sections agrees within the errors. The mean π0 multiplicity is 5.8±0.9. © 1986 Springer-Verlag.

Abstract:

We have studied the correlations between charged particles produced in e+e- annihilations into hadrons at c.m. energies between 29 and 37 GeV. We have analysed the correlations between the charged multiplicities of the jets and the two particle rapidity and charge correlations. No evidence for correlations between the multiplicities of the two jets is found. Two particle short range rapidity and charge correlations are observed, indicating that particles cluster in rapidity and that their charges compensate locally. An extensive study of these correlation effects by QCD Monte Carlo calculations was performed. Evidence for charge correlations due to Bose-Einstein statistics is also observed. © 1985 Springer-Verlag.
